Output 5cb902617b770b187025bcfac93506eea867404690cb388366bd0ec74af81424:1

value
510290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 487ecab28b5142b4e98ea2b1d95f86605a0d100f OP_EQUALVERIFY OP_CHECKSIG
address
17cKYTf3ca5RPx16Xm2ELycFioPaujMoBh
transaction
5cb902617b770b187025bcfac93506eea867404690cb388366bd0ec74af81424
spent
true